Organisation introduction

The Rosa Luxemburg Stiftung (RLS) has its roots in the 1990 in Berlin founded association "Social Analysis and Political Education". In 1996, RLS was recognized by the Party of Democratic Socialism (PDS) as its close political education institution. Nowadays, the RLS is affiliated with the German political party “Die LINKE” (“The Left” / the Socialist Party of Germany) founded in 2007, and works closely together with “Left” and progressive actors worldwide.

RLS provides political education and a center for advanced social research in both Germany and throughout the world. RLS is one of six party-affiliated political foundations in Germany; it supports partners in over 80 countries striving for social justice, strengthening public participation, and social-ecological development. In April 2009, the RLS Regional Representative Office for Southeast Asia was opened in Hanoi, managing activities and partnerships in Vietnam, Thailand, Cambodia, Laos, and Myanmar.

In the Southeast Asian region, RLS embraces the mission of assisting transformation countries, such as Cambodia, Laos, Thailand, Myanmar, and Vietnam, to a socially and ecologically just, sustainable, participatory, and democratic society. It is currently cooperating with approximately 20 partner organizations like academic institutions and "grass-roots" organizations and state partners on a variety of issues within the three components of social justice, socio-ecological transformation, and questions concerning the ASEAN region. Under these components, we focus on topics like Climate Justice, Food Sovereignty, Feminism, supporting social and political underrepresented groups, facilitating left political exchange.
